Output e40972e780ec05b7f5ea221cd1e326ea979d1b3f98a43a6c520a855a754d13cd:1

value
2999945845
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1b486d876ff7d3930f3dbbfdcc285fca7981d54e OP_EQUAL
address
34BGw6epupPXVg2s1hoaTPS4DRbxzmxN2b
transaction
e40972e780ec05b7f5ea221cd1e326ea979d1b3f98a43a6c520a855a754d13cd
spent
true